Oh and to the lady(s)? wondering about whether to get plain folic acid or an all in one vitamin, it doesn't really matter so long as you have 400mg of folic acid in there somewhere.
Folic acid helps your body absorb iron and such too, which helps with oxygenising your blood and making you generally healthier anyway, so there really is no reason not to take it, and every reason to do so - esp if you suffer from anaemia or heavy periods either now or when you come off the pill.
